Creating a 12-Month Financial Roadmap for Your Business (Mega Post)

Why Every Business Owner Needs a 12-Month Financial Roadmap

If you’ve ever felt overwhelmed by your business finances, it’s not because you’re bad with money. It’s because you’re operating without a system.

Here’s what happens when there’s no roadmap:

  • You over-invest in one area and underfund another.
  • You don’t know if you’re actually profitable until tax time (if ever).
  • You miss out on funding or credit because your numbers don’t make sense.
  • You stay stuck in hustle mode, never scaling or feeling secure.

Now compare that with what happens with a roadmap:

  • You know what you’re working toward—and how to track it.
  • You can plan for taxes, inventory, slow seasons, and marketing.
  • You’re ready to pursue funding, hire help, or reinvest wisely.
  • You get peace of mind—and power.

The difference is night and day.

Navigating Uncertainty: How Your Roadmap Protects Your Business in 2025

Let’s face a critical reality: the business environment in 2025 is tough—and it’s not getting easier anytime soon. Interest rates continue to hover near historic highs, inflation pressures remain relentless, and consumer confidence swings with every economic report. Small businesses, entrepreneurs, and side hustlers without a robust financial roadmap risk being tossed around by the waves of an unpredictable economy.

But here’s the good news—uncertainty doesn’t have to mean chaos. With a carefully developed financial roadmap, you transform uncertainty into manageable risk, giving your business a powerful edge. Here’s how your 12-month financial roadmap directly protects your business, safeguarding your vision against the unexpected:

Reducing Emotional Decision-Making

Without a financial plan, decisions often become reactionary, driven by panic rather than strategy. It’s easy to make impulsive moves—like cutting prices too aggressively or investing in the wrong growth channels—when stress runs high.

Your roadmap creates emotional stability. By clearly defining your revenue expectations, budgets, and cash flow projections in advance, you remove panic from the equation. Decision-making becomes methodical, grounded in data rather than fear, protecting your business from costly mistakes driven by anxiety or urgency.

Anticipating Cash Flow Crises Before They Happen

Cash flow issues sink more small businesses than any other factor—often because owners see the crisis too late. Your 12-month roadmap highlights potential gaps in advance. By forecasting revenue dips or expense spikes, you’ll clearly see future cash shortfalls and have time to proactively address them.

Whether you line up short-term funding, adjust your sales approach, or temporarily reduce costs, foreknowledge gives you the breathing room necessary to keep your business running smoothly through challenging periods.

Staying Agile While Maintaining Discipline

In volatile markets, agility matters. You must pivot quickly in response to economic shifts, emerging market opportunities, or unexpected obstacles. A rigid approach won’t suffice in 2025—but agility without discipline creates chaos. A financial roadmap offers precisely the balance you need: clearly defined financial guardrails with enough flexibility to pivot smartly.

This means you can confidently take advantage of sudden market openings, shift marketing budgets, or reallocate resources without jeopardizing your long-term goals.

Preparing for Funding and Credit Opportunities

Access to affordable funding and business credit is crucial during economic uncertainty. Lenders and investors hesitate to back businesses without clear financial direction. Your financial roadmap positions you as fundable—proving to financial institutions that you have a sustainable, disciplined approach to managing resources.

This opens the door for better loan terms, lower-cost credit lines, and easier access to working capital when your business needs it most.

Keeping Your Mindset Resilient and Positive

Finally, never underestimate the psychological power of financial clarity. Entrepreneurs facing uncertainty without a clear roadmap often succumb to burnout, anxiety, and self-doubt. Your financial roadmap isn’t just numbers on a page—it’s peace of mind. With clarity about your financial future, your mindset shifts from worry to empowerment, fueling the confidence and resilience required to thrive despite external pressures.

In 2025, your business success hinges more than ever on proactive preparation rather than hopeful improvisation. Your roadmap isn’t just about numbers—it’s your protective shield in a turbulent economy.

Let’s Build Your Roadmap – Month by Month

This isn’t some vague “set goals and make a budget” nonsense. This is your actual 12-month business financial plan, broken into monthly milestones with a clear path forward. Whether you’re a one-person show or running a small team, you can do this.

Month 1–2: Get Financially Grounded

You can’t build a future if you don’t know where you stand.

🔍 Action Steps:

  • Review your current financials: Revenue, expenses, profit (or loss).
  • Separate personal and business finances if you haven’t already.
  • Organize your books using accounting software (like QuickBooks, Wave, or Xero).
  • Review your past 6–12 months of bank and credit card statements. Highlight unnecessary spending.
  • Calculate your average monthly revenue and expenses to get a baseline.

⚠️ Common Mistakes:

  • Ignoring small leaks (“It’s just $9.99/month…” adds up).
  • Confusing personal growth with business profit.
  • Not tracking recurring business subscriptions.

Mindset Shift: “I’ll deal with my finances later” becomes “I know my numbers, so I own my growth.”

Month 3–4: Define Clear Financial Goals + KPIs

Now that you know your numbers, it’s time to set your sights.

🎯 Action Steps:

  • Set 1–3 financial goals for the year (e.g. increase revenue by 20%, save $10K for expansion, pay off business debt).
  • Break them into quarterly and monthly targets so you can track them.
  • Choose KPIs (key performance indicators) that matter to your goals—like customer acquisition cost, average order value, retention rate, etc.
  • Assign dollar values to your goals. Don’t say “grow sales.” Say “earn $15,000/month by Q4.”

⚠️ Common Mistakes:

  • Setting vague goals (“do better,” “make more”).
  • Not checking progress until December.
  • Ignoring non-revenue metrics (profit margin, return on ad spend, churn).

Mindset Shift: “Hope” becomes a measurable growth strategy.

Month 5–6: Budget Like a Boss

This isn’t your broke college budget. This is a strategic tool that helps your business breathe.

💰 Action Steps:

  • Build a monthly business budget based on your goals.
  • Include:
    • Fixed costs (rent, software, phone, insurance)
    • Variable costs (ads, inventory, freelancers)
    • Taxes (set aside monthly—aim for 25–30% of net income)
    • Owner’s pay (yes, pay yourself!)
    • Reinvestment (marketing, tools, education)
  • Use budgeting tools like YNAB, Excel, or even simple Google Sheets.

⚠️ Common Mistakes:

  • Forgetting to budget for taxes or annual expenses.
  • Spending every dollar made.
  • Not including a buffer for emergencies.

Mindset Shift: Budgeting isn’t about restriction—it’s about direction.

Month 7–8: Forecast & Prepare for Reality

You’ve got goals. You’ve got a budget. Now it’s time to forecast.

📈 Action Steps:

  • Forecast income and expenses for the next 6–12 months.
  • Use past trends, upcoming launches, seasonality, and economic factors.
  • Plan for slow periods or high-spend months.
  • Map revenue targets against actual cash flow.
  • Prepare scenarios: What if sales dip 20%? What if a supplier increases costs?

⚠️ Common Mistakes:

  • Planning based only on best-case scenarios.
  • Ignoring economic trends (in 2025, consumer spending is inconsistent).
  • Forgetting the time lag between making a sale and getting paid.
  • Mindset Shift: “I hope things go well” becomes “I’m ready either way.”

 

Month 9–10: Cash Flow Mastery + Funding Prep

  • Cash flow is the lifeline of your business. Time to protect it.
  • 💡 Action Steps:
  • Use a cash flow tracker to monitor income vs expenses weekly.
  • Delay or space out expenses if needed—don’t pay everything upfront.
  • Negotiate better terms with vendors or switch to lower-cost suppliers.
  • Start prepping for funding: clean financials, updated business plan, proof of revenue, personal credit review.
  • ⚠️ Common Mistakes:
  • Confusing profit with cash on hand.
  • Not having enough runway (3–6 months of expenses ideally).
  • Avoiding funding conversations because of bad credit or fear.
  • Mindset Shift: “I don’t need help” becomes “I’m positioning my business to win.”

Month 11–12: Review, Reflect, and Refine

  • The best CEOs review and adjust—not just push forward blindly.
  • 📊 Action Steps:
  • Compare your actuals vs forecast. Where did you beat expectations? Where did you fall short?
  • Assess your profitability, systems, and stress levels.
  • Note lessons learned. Document them—don’t just move on.
  • Make next year’s roadmap easier by refining your current one.
  • Celebrate your wins—no matter how small.
  • ⚠️ Common Mistakes:
  • Only focusing on what didn’t work.
  • Skipping review because “there’s no time.”
  • Not adjusting next year’s plans based on reality.
  • Mindset Shift: Reflection isn’t a luxury—it’s the key to sustainable growth.
